隨著互聯(lián)網(wǎng)技術(shù)的飛速發(fā)展,Web前端
網(wǎng)站建設(shè)已經(jīng)成為企業(yè)展示形象、拓展業(yè)務(wù)的重要手段。作為一名專業(yè)的前端工程師,本文將從以下幾個方面詳細(xì)闡述Web前端
網(wǎng)站建設(shè)的相關(guān)知識。
一、前端
網(wǎng)站建設(shè)的基本流程
1. 需求分析:了解客戶需求,明確網(wǎng)站的功能、風(fēng)格、目標(biāo)用戶等。
2. 設(shè)計階段:根據(jù)需求分析,進(jìn)行網(wǎng)站的整體設(shè)計,包括頁面布局、色彩搭配、字體選擇等。
3. 開發(fā)階段:根據(jù)設(shè)計稿,使用HTML、CSS、JavaScript等前端技術(shù)進(jìn)行頁面開發(fā)。
4. 測試階段:對網(wǎng)站進(jìn)行功能測試、兼容性測試、性能測試等,確保網(wǎng)站穩(wěn)定運(yùn)行。
5. 上線部署:將網(wǎng)站部署到服務(wù)器,進(jìn)行域名解析,確保用戶可以正常訪問。
二、前端
網(wǎng)站建設(shè)的關(guān)鍵技術(shù)
1. HTML:作為網(wǎng)頁內(nèi)容的載體,HTML負(fù)責(zé)構(gòu)建網(wǎng)頁的基本結(jié)構(gòu)。
2. CSS:用于美化網(wǎng)頁,包括字體、顏色、布局等。
3. JavaScript:實(shí)現(xiàn)網(wǎng)頁的交互功能,如動態(tài)效果、表單驗(yàn)證等。
4. 響應(yīng)式設(shè)計:針對不同設(shè)備(如手機(jī)、平板、電腦)進(jìn)行適配,確保網(wǎng)站在不同設(shè)備上均有良好體驗(yàn)。
5. 前端框架:如Bootstrap、Vue.js、React等,可以提高開發(fā)效率,降低重復(fù)勞動。
6. 版本控制:使用Git等版本控制系統(tǒng),方便團(tuán)隊(duì)協(xié)作和代碼管理。
7. 性能優(yōu)化:通過壓縮圖片、合并CSS/JavaScript文件、利用瀏覽器緩存等技術(shù),提高網(wǎng)站加載速度。
三、前端
網(wǎng)站建設(shè)注意事項(xiàng)
1. 用戶體驗(yàn):關(guān)注用戶在使用網(wǎng)站過程中的體驗(yàn),如頁面加載速度、操作便捷性等。
2. 兼容性:確保網(wǎng)站在不同瀏覽器、不同設(shè)備上均能正常顯示。
3. SEO優(yōu)化:通過合理的關(guān)鍵詞布局、頁面結(jié)構(gòu)優(yōu)化等手段,提高網(wǎng)站在搜索引擎中的排名。
4. 安全性:防范XSS、CSRF等安全風(fēng)險,確保用戶數(shù)據(jù)安全。
5. 維護(hù)與更新:定期對網(wǎng)站進(jìn)行維護(hù)和更新,確保網(wǎng)站內(nèi)容與功能與時俱進(jìn)。
Web前端
網(wǎng)站建設(shè)是一個涉及多個方面的復(fù)雜過程。作為一名前端工程師,我們需要具備扎實(shí)的技術(shù)功底、良好的溝通能力和團(tuán)隊(duì)協(xié)作精神,才能為客戶提供高質(zhì)量的前端
網(wǎng)站建設(shè)服務(wù)。